Title |
Dragging scientific publishing into the 21st century
|
---|---|
Published in |
Genome Biology, December 2014
|
DOI | 10.1186/s13059-014-0556-2 |
Pubmed ID | |
Authors |
Razib Khan, Laurie Goodman, David Mittelman |
Abstract |
Scientific publishers must shake off three centuries of publishing on paper and embrace 21st century technology to make scientific communication more intelligible, reproducible, engaging and rapidly available. |
